/*
|
|
* Definitions
|
|
*
|
|
* ioctl description
|
|
* ------------------------------------- ---------------------------------------
|
|
* DKIOCEJECT eject media
|
|
* DKIOCSYNCHRONIZECACHE flush media
|
|
*
|
|
* DKIOCFORMAT format media
|
|
* DKIOCGETFORMATCAPACITIES get media's formattable capacities
|
|
*
|
|
* DKIOCGETBLOCKSIZE get media's block size
|
|
* DKIOCGETBLOCKCOUNT get media's block count
|
|
* DKIOCGETFIRMWAREPATH get media's firmware path
|
|
*
|
|
* DKIOCISFORMATTED is media formatted?
|
|
* DKIOCISWRITABLE is media writable?
|
|
*
|
|
* DKIOCREQUESTIDLE idle media
|
|
* DKIOCUNMAP delete unused data
|
|
*
|
|
* DKIOCGETMAXBLOCKCOUNTREAD get maximum block count for reads
|
|
* DKIOCGETMAXBLOCKCOUNTWRITE get maximum block count for writes
|
|
* DKIOCGETMAXBYTECOUNTREAD get maximum byte count for reads
|
|
* DKIOCGETMAXBYTECOUNTWRITE get maximum byte count for writes
|
|
*
|
|
* DKIOCGETMAXSEGMENTCOUNTREAD get maximum segment count for reads
|
|
* DKIOCGETMAXSEGMENTCOUNTWRITE get maximum segment count for writes
|
|
* DKIOCGETMAXSEGMENTBYTECOUNTREAD get maximum segment byte count for reads
|
|
* DKIOCGETMAXSEGMENTBYTECOUNTWRITE get maximum segment byte count for writes
|
|
*
|
|
* DKIOCGETMINSEGMENTALIGNMENTBYTECOUNT get minimum segment alignment in bytes
|
|
* DKIOCGETMAXSEGMENTADDRESSABLEBITCOUNT get maximum segment width in bits
|
|
*
|
|
* DKIOCGETFEATURES get device's feature set
|
|
* DKIOCGETPHYSICALBLOCKSIZE get device's block size
|
|
* DKIOCGETCOMMANDPOOLSIZE get device's queue depth
|
|
*/
